zoukankan      html  css  js  c++  java
  • java学习路线

    新增:
    Redis 入门
    【Redis缓存】- 入门——Redis介绍和环境搭建
    【Redis缓存】- Redis数据结构、基本命令操作、持久化
    【Redis缓存】- Java客户端Jedis

    SpringBoot 入门
    【SpringBoot 框架】- 入门——环境搭建、工程热部署、idea快捷创建SpringBoot项目
    【SpringBoot 框架】- SpringBoot 原理分析
    【SpringBoot 框架】- SpringBoot 配置文件
    【SpringBoot 框架】- SpringBoot 整合 Mybatis、Junit、Redis

    一、Java基础
    Java基础-继承
    Java基础-抽象
    Java基础-接口
    Java基础-多态
    Java基础-重写
    Java基础-匿名对象
    Java基础-内部类
    Java基础-final、static关键字
    Java基础-ArrayList集合
    Java基础-IO字符流、File类
    Java常用类(一):Object 类、String 类、StringBuffer类、StringBuilder 类
    Java常用类(二):Data类、DateFormat类、Calendar类
    Java常用类(三):基本类型包装类、System类、Math类、Arrays类、BigInteger类、BigDecimal类
    Java集合-Collection集合、Iterator迭代器、泛型
    Java集合-List集合与Set集合
    Java集合-Map接口
    Java集合-嵌套集合、嵌套keySet遍历、嵌套entrySet遍历
    Java集合-Collections集合工具类
    Java集合-Properties集合
    Java中异常
    Java中序列化和打印流
    Java中commons-IO
    Java中多线程
    Java中线程池
    Java中多线程安全、同步、死锁、等待唤醒机制
    Java中多线程中常见面试题
    Java中类的加载器和反射
    Java中网络编程、TCP通信与UDP通信
    Java中TCP 实现文件上传(单线程实现和多线程实现)
    Java设计模式-单例模式
    Java设计模式-工厂模式
    Java中动态代理(基于接口和基于子类)
    二、Java数据库
    SQL语句基本用法
    Java-JDBC开发-连接数据库
    Java-JDBC开发-SQL注入攻击和解决方案
    Java-JDBC开发-PreparedStatement接口预处理对象
    Java-JDBC开发-封装自己的JDBCUtils工具类
    Java-JDBC开发-DBUtils工具
    Java-JDBC开发-DBCP连接池
    【Redis缓存】- 入门——Redis介绍和环境搭建
    【Redis缓存】- Redis数据结构、基本命令操作、持久化
    【Redis缓存】- Java客户端Jedis
    三、JavaWeb
    HTML 基本标签
    HTML 表单标签
    HTML 框架标签、其他标签、特殊字符
    css 基本使用
    JavaScript 基本使用
    JavaScript 常用对象(String 对象、Array 对象、Date 日期对象、Math 对象)
    JavaScript 中的 BOM 对象(window 对象、History对象、Location 对象、Navigator 和 screen 对象)
    JavaScript 中的 DOM 对象(Document 对象、Element 对象、Node 对象)
    JavaScript 操作 DOM 节点树(添加、插入、删除、替换、复制节点)
    JavaScript 模拟重载
    JavaScript 中 innerHTML 属性
    JavaScript 基本案例
    JavaScript 中的事件
    JavaScript 中 xml 基本使用
    JavaScript 中 xml 约束
    JavaScript 中 xml 的解析(jsoup 解析器)
    JavaScript 中 xml 的解析(dom4j 解析器)
    Tomcat 入门(IDEA 部署Tomcat项目)
    Servlet 入门
    HTTP 请求和响应
    HTTP 协议 Request 请求
    HTTP 协议 Response 响应
    HTTP 中 ServletContext 对象
    HTTP 会话技术 (Cookie、Session )
    JSP、EL表达式、JSTL标签
    Filter 过滤器和 Listener 监听器
    JQuery 基本使用
    Ajax 和 Json 基本使用
    IntelliJ IDEA 集成 maven 开发环境搭建+创建Maven项目详细步骤
    四、主流框架
    MyBatis 框架基本使用
    Spring 框架基本使用
    SpringMVC框架基本使用
    SSM框架实现用户查询、注册、登录——IDEA整合Spring、Spring MVC、Mybatis 框架
    【SpringBoot 框架】- 入门——环境搭建、工程热部署、idea快捷创建SpringBoot项目
    【SpringBoot 框架】- SpringBoot 原理分析
    【SpringBoot 框架】- SpringBoot 配置文件
    【SpringBoot 框架】- SpringBoot 整合 Mybatis、Junit、Redis
    五、环境搭建及工具使用
    IntelliJ IDEA + jdk8安装与配置

    IntelliJ IDEA 集成 maven 开发环境搭建+创建Maven项目详细步骤

    云服务器 java+mysql+tomcat+maven 环境搭建(腾讯云CentOS7)

    【Git 使用】- Git 的安装

    【Git 使用】- Git 的基本使用

    【Git 使用】- Git 连接远程仓库

    【Git 使用】- Git 远程私有仓库(云服务器仓库)

    【Git 使用】- Git 分支

    【Git 使用】- IntelliJ IDEA 使用 Git

    <--!未完待续-->
    ————————————————
    版权声明:本文为CSDN博主「oneLstar」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。
    原文链接:https://blog.csdn.net/One_L_Star/article/details/102394373

  • 相关阅读:
    PAT 1097. Deduplication on a Linked List (链表)
    PAT 1096. Consecutive Factors
    PAT 1095. Cars on Campus
    PAT 1094. The Largest Generation (层级遍历)
    PAT 1093. Count PAT's
    PAT 1092. To Buy or Not to Buy
    PAT 1091. Acute Stroke (bfs)
    CSS:word-wrap/overflow/transition
    node-webkit中的requirejs报错问题:path must be a string error in Require.js
    script加载之defer和async
  • 原文地址:https://www.cnblogs.com/qiu18359243869/p/12009887.html
Copyright © 2011-2022 走看看